Comprehending House Lockouts
A house lockout takes place when an individual is unable to access their home due to lost, stolen, or misplaced keys. While it might look like a minor hassle, it can turn into a demanding scenario, particularly if you have pets or young kids inside or if it's late at night.

common factors for house lockouts consist of:

If you discover yourself locked out of your home, here are some instant solutions that can help:
1. Examine for Alternate Entry Points
Before panicking, check if there is another method into your home. Look for:
Open Windows: A window that is left unlocked can be an easy way to return in.Garage Access: If there's a way to enter through your garage, this may be your best option.2. Use Lock Picking Tools
If you have some experience, you may attempt to choose the lock using basic tools like a stress wrench and a lock choice. Nevertheless, this approach needs skill and may not work for all locks.
3. Contact a Locksmith
If all else fails, calling a professional locksmith is frequently the very best service. Here's what to consider:
FactorDescriptionLicensingEnsure the locksmith is accredited and guaranteed for your safety.Cost EstimatesAsk for a quote before any work is done to prevent unforeseen charges.AvailabilityTry to find locksmith professionals that offer 24/7 services in case of emergency situations.ReviewsExamine online evaluations or request recommendations to find a reliable service.4. Utilize a Credit Card (for Simple Locks)
In some cases, a credit card or a comparable plastic card might be used to open simple spring bolt locks. Slide it between the frame and the lock to push the lock back. This method just deals with specific types of locks and is not suggested for deadbolts.
5. Break a Window
As a last resort, breaking a window may permit you to restore access to your home. However, this technique is expensive and can be dangerous, so it ought to just be thought about if other options are tired.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)Q: What should I do if my secrets are lost or stolen?
A: If your secrets are lost or taken, it's important to change your locks as soon as possible to prevent any security issues.
Q: How much does a locksmith charge for a house lockout?
A: Fees can vary extensively depending on the Residential Locksmith and your location. Generally, you can anticipate to pay in between ₤ 50 to ₤ 150 for house lockout services.
Q: Can I unlock my door without a key?
A: Depending on the type of lock, there are various techniques to unlock a door without a key. Nevertheless, these methods might need specific tools or skills, so it's typically best to get in touch with a locksmith.
Q: Is it legal to pick my own locks?
A: Yes, it is legal to pick your own locks in a lot of jurisdictions. However, attempting to choose a lock that you do not own can be prohibited.
Q: What if my child is locked inside your home?
A: If a kid is locked inside your home, it's vital to call emergency services instantly. Do not attempt to break in without ensuring it is safe to do so.
